Who We Are: For nearly 30 years, Healthfirst has been serving New Yorkers. We helped pioneer the value-based healthcare model-where hospitals and physicians are paid based on patient outcomes-because our company was founded on the belief that insurers need to be true partners in the health system. Position Summary: Our Security Operations Center (SOC) is at the forefront of threat detection, incident response, and cybersecurity defense. We are seeking a motivated Intern to join our team and gain hands-on experience in cybersecurity operations. As a SOC Analyst Intern, you will work alongside experienced security professionals to monitor, analyze, and respond to security events in real time. This is an excellent opportunity for individuals passionate about cybersecurity to gain hands-on experience in a fast-paced SOC environment.

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Monitor security alerts and events from SIEM (Security Information and Event Management) tools.


  • Assist in identifying, analyzing, and responding to security incidents.


  • Perform initial triage and escalation of security alerts based on defined procedures.


  • Support investigations of potential threats, vulnerabilities, and anomalies.


  • Assist in maintaining incident logs and reports for security analysis.


  • Learn and apply cybersecurity frameworks, methodologies, and best practices.


  • Stay up to date with emerging cybersecurity trends, attack techniques, and defense strategies.


  • Support SOC team members in day-to-day cybersecurity operations and documentation.
